Output e8903cb4e925d2491148b7a70cb0dd2fce72e6cad2bf94de123391151b613caa:21
- value
- 262236
- script pubkey
- OP_0 OP_PUSHBYTES_20 5bb316e0a2928a0226ca304253195d0cbea2dabe
- address
- bc1qtwe3dc9zj29qyfk2xpp9xx2apjl29k47wfvlc8
- transaction
- e8903cb4e925d2491148b7a70cb0dd2fce72e6cad2bf94de123391151b613caa
- confirmations
- 198291
- spent
- true
2 Sat Ranges
- 1465087897858287-1465087897916981 (58695 sats)
- 1857305701353240-1857305701556780 (203541 sats)